Again, thanks! | | | | Joined: May 2005 Posts: 1,624 Shop Shark | | Shop Shark Joined: May 2005 Posts: 1,624 | Just a thought....could the ampmeter be wired incorrectly. As I understand it, the ampmeter is there only to show charge/discharge to the battery. If it is jumping around while other electrical things are going on then it might be installed incorrectly. The other posts about loose connections and such are spot on and need to be adressed. But like I stated...just a thought.
